Understanding Rendering Requirements
Rendering is a process that requires significant computational power, memory, and storage. The key components that influence a computer’s rendering capability include the processor (CPU), graphics card (GPU), random access memory (RAM), and storage drive.
CPU and GPU: The Rendering Powerhouses
The CPU handles the initial processing of data, including calculations and instructions, while the GPU takes over the more visually intensive tasks, such as rendering images and videos. For rendering, a strong CPU with multiple cores is essential, as it can handle more tasks simultaneously. Similarly, a dedicated and powerful GPU is crucial for accelerating the rendering process, especially in applications that support GPU rendering.
RAM and Storage: Supporting Roles
Adequate RAM ensures that the system can handle large files and multiple applications without slowing down. For rendering, at least 16 GB of RAM is recommended, but 32 GB or more is ideal for smoother performance. The storage drive, whether a hard disk drive (HDD), solid-state drive (SSD), or a combination of both, affects how quickly data can be accessed and written. An SSD as the primary drive can significantly speed up loading times and overall system responsiveness.

How does Lenovo Legion’s cooling system impact rendering performance?
Lenovo Legion laptops feature advanced cooling systems, which are designed to prevent overheating during intense gaming and rendering sessions. The cooling system is critical for rendering performance, as it enables the laptop to maintain its performance over extended periods. If the laptop overheats, its performance may be throttled, leading to slower rendering times and reduced productivity. Lenovo Legion’s cooling system, which includes features such as dual fans, heat pipes, and ventilation systems, helps to keep the laptop’s components at a safe temperature, even during demanding rendering tasks.
The effectiveness of Lenovo Legion’s cooling system can vary depending on the specific model and its design. Some Lenovo Legion laptops feature more advanced cooling systems, such as liquid cooling or advanced air cooling, which can provide better thermal management and reduced noise levels. Additionally, the laptop’s cooling system can be impacted by factors such as ambient temperature, dust buildup, and maintenance. By keeping the laptop’s cooling system clean and well-maintained, you can ensure that it continues to perform optimally and provide fast rendering times.

How does Lenovo Legion’s display affect rendering performance?
Lenovo Legion laptops feature high-quality displays that are designed to provide accurate and vibrant colors, making them suitable for rendering tasks that require color accuracy and detail. The display’s resolution, color gamut, and refresh rate can all impact the rendering experience, with higher resolutions and faster refresh rates generally providing a smoother and more responsive experience. Additionally, some Lenovo Legion laptops feature displays with advanced technologies such as G-Sync or FreeSync, which can help to reduce screen tearing and improve overall visual quality.
However, the display itself does not directly impact rendering performance, as rendering is a computationally intensive task that relies on the laptop’s processor, graphics card, and memory. Instead, the display affects the user experience and the ability to preview and review rendered content. A high-quality display can make it easier to evaluate and refine rendered images and videos, while a lower-quality display may make it more difficult to assess the final product. By choosing a Lenovo Legion laptop with a suitable display, you can ensure that you can effectively preview and review your rendered content.
